日常产品工作中,我们经常遇到一种场景:解决一个问题的方案有很多种,以致于我们该如何取舍。下面这个真实案例,可以带给大家一些思考。
我和我的一位产品同事针对一个场景的解决方案产生了分歧,对话如下:
他:“我觉得竞品的这个方案就很好,交互很舒服,很有设计感,可以拿来用啊。”
我:“我承认交互很舒服,但是他这么设计不符合数据指标命名规范,很trick。”
他:“我们回到问题上,这个解决方案是不是可以解决问题的?”
我:“是的”
他:“那不就行了,能解决问题,那就是个好方案。”
我思索片刻,回答道:
“我现在缺钱,抢银行可以解决我缺钱的问题,能说抢银行是个好方案么?”
可见,能解决问题的方案未必就是一个好方案。
能解决问题,是产品及格的基本要求,但是我觉得有一点也很重要,不能引入新的问题,或者引入的新问题可以被接受。
关于采纳一个产品方案还会有很多因素需要考虑,包括问题解决的有效程度、方案本身的复杂程度、技术实现的难易程度、时间的紧迫程度、合规性安全性等众多问题,以后慢慢写吧